JOB DESCRIPTION
Key skills required for the job are:
- Linux Admin-L3 (Mandatory)
- Devops - Puppet-L3 (Alternate)
- Cloud AWS Admin-L3
- Unix Shell Scripting-L3
- Unix/Linux engineer with good experience in schell scripting and AWS console.
- Good experience with compute nodes on UNIX platforms such as Linux, Solaris, Ubuntu in automated operating system installations using AWS console and Jumpstart.
- Well experienced in configuration management of various multi-tier applications using Puppet, Chef, AWS User data.
- Heavily worked on Bash scripting, also on Perl, Python to automate the tasks by using cron scheduling.
- Experience with Source Control Management - SVN, Github, Bitbucket in adds, commits, deletes of codes.
- Networking experience in configuration of physical and virtual components such as AWS VPC, load balancing failover detection.
- Active team player, self-motivated individual with good communication, interpersonal skills, fast learner and a good listener.
As a Lead Administrator, you should be able to act as a Single point of contact for the technical tower in front of the customer management. Ensure proper communication and quick resolution as a crisis manager. Responsible for Vendor Management and people management. Drives day to day operations and work plan allocation/management. Conduct periodic reviews with teams. Weekly and monthly status reports to higher management. Participate in business meetings with various stake holders. Take corrective actions based on the customer satisfaction surveys. Drive service improvement programs. Ensure adherence to quality / security standards defined for the engagement Perform Trend analysis, identify top few incidents and work with respective teams/individual to minimize the incidents. Effort estimation/reviews on need basis for new projects.
Minimum work experience:5 - 8 YEARSYears
